Job Description:

As an individual contributor, the function of a Regulatory Affairs Specialist is to provide support for the regulatory department to ensure efficient and compliant business processes and environment. The individual may execute tasks and exercise influence generally at the middle management level. The individual may assist in the registration of products by preparing and submitting documentation needed for registration worldwide.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

Provide regulatory input to product lifecycle planning. Assist in SOP development and review.
Assist in the development of regional regulatory strategy and update strategy based upon regulatory changes.
Understand and investigate regulatory history/background of class, disease/ therapeutic/diagnostic context in order to assess regulatory implications for approval.
Determine trade issues to anticipate regulatory obstacles. Participate in risk benefit analysis for regulatory compliance.
Determine and communicate submission and approval requirements. Monitor applications under regulatory review.
Evaluate proposed preclinical, clinical and manufacturing changes for regulatory filing strategies.
Assist in preparation and review of regulatory submission to authorities.
Maintain annual licenses, registrations, listings and patent information.
Assist compliance with product post marketing approval requirements. Assist in the review of advertising and promotional items.
Assess external communications relative to regulations. Review regulatory aspects of contracts.
Assist with label development and review for compliance before release.
Submit and review change controls to determine the level of change and consequent submission requirements.
Contribute to the development and functioning of the crisis/ issue management program. Ensure product safety issues and product associated events are reported to regulatory agencies.
Provide regulatory input for product recalls and recall communications.

Education Level:

Bachelor's Degree In science (biology, chemistry, microbiology, immunology, medical technology, pharmacy, pharmacology), math, engineering, or medical fields is preferred.

Experience/Background:

Minimum 2 years
This position does not require previous regulatory experience. 2-3 years experience in a regulated industry (e.g., medical products, nutritionals). Regulatory area is preferred but may consider quality assurance, research and development/support, scientific affairs, operations, or related area.
Experience with Regulatory history, guidelines, policies, standards, practices, requirements and precedents; Regulatory agency structure, processes and key personnel; Principles and requirements of applicable product laws; Submission/registration types and requirements; GxPs (GCPs, GLPs, GMPs); Principles and requirements of promotion, advertising and labeling; Domestic and international regulatory guidelines, policies and regulations; Ethical guidelines of the regulatory profession, clinical research and regulatory process.
